They are great cars with Honda reliability. Biggest downside is the soft top is a target for thieves/vandles and the dry rot of direct sunlight. Can buy a hard top but they are costly(2-3k for fiberglass and 7-8k for carbon fiber if I remember correctly).
But overall probably one of the best bang for your buck performance cars out there.
